Output 632bb9ca6d1d253e4a989a65903fb5d6e4e5a7b06fd32893b0b76cc4ede8548f:34

value
810514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 617653cd11101674e9b1aaebdbe7f61fc9253ef8 OP_EQUAL
address
3AaMDgNJknLcVjDat7WQXa2b4NQ2g88yuN
transaction
632bb9ca6d1d253e4a989a65903fb5d6e4e5a7b06fd32893b0b76cc4ede8548f
confirmations
58288
spent
true